For twentyfive minutes each wednesday, book club lunch gives a small group of students a chance to relax, eat together, and share thoughts about books they love in a setting free of any direct focus on building specific literacy skills. While our lowest readers received special invitations, having a diversity of abilities and interests paved the way toward a more authentic community of readers.
